Technical search engine optimization and the truths of Boston web stacks
A lot of Boston sites operate on CMSs chosen years ago for rate of publishing, not SEO flexibility. Colleges have sprawling subdomains, health care groups handle HIPAA and consultation systems, and SaaS firms release single‑page applications that provide badly for bots.
A valuable firm will certainly begin with creeps and log file analysis, after that model the cost of crawl waste. In one instance, a Boston media site was hemorrhaging crawl budget plan on faceted URLs. Instead of a covering noindex, the agency evaluated the worth of each element group, implemented specification handling in Look Console, and used a lightweight web server regulation to canonicalize just low‑value mixes. Indexable web pages reduced by 68 percent, and ordinary crawl regularity on profits web pages boosted threefold over six weeks.
For Health clubs, server‑side rendering or hydration adjustments can turn "invisible" material into indexable properties. Excellent companions won't insist on a complete reconstruct. They'll propose choices: prerender essential themes, expose API endpoints to create fixed provide for crucial pages, or change details courses to server‑rendered views. They'll likewise evaluate with fetch‑and‑render and contrast cache logs to make sure Google sees what users see.
Site rate stays a speaking point, but the best companies tie rate job to profits. They focus on minimizing time to very first byte on conversion themes, not chasing after an ideal Lighthouse rating on an archive page that makes little web traffic. They likewise comprehend trade‑offs. Pressing hero photos that drive viewed top quality for a deluxe brand in Back Bay could harm conversions greater than a 200 ms gain aids. Smart search engine optimization groups bring CRO right into the conversation.
Digital PR with a Boston accent
Link earning in Boston take advantage of the city's information society. Agencies that can develop or evaluate datasets have a side. A regional property analytics firm partnered with a SEO group to release a quarterly "tenant migration index" that tracked flows in between neighborhoods and residential areas. The job gained positionings in the World, regional TV sectors, and web links from neighborhood blog sites. A lot more significantly, it became a repeatable asset, not a one‑off. Each quarter developed extra authority, and by year 2 the brand name possessed the SERP for a number of "Boston lease patterns" terms.
Another angle is experienced commentary. Start-up executives in Boston typically have academic or sector pedigrees. Agencies that bundle that trustworthiness right into receptive discourse programs win "as‑it‑happens" web links when news breaks. The method is process. You need media listings, pre‑approved talking factors, and a rapid review course so your expert can react within hours, not days. That timeliness is the distinction in between a nationwide web link and silence.
How rates generally shakes out
Good search engine optimization in Boston isn't cheap, but price extends a wide variety. Store regional companies and solo professionals usually begin around 2,000 to 5,000 bucks per month for Neighborhood SEO and light material. Mid‑size full‑service companies typically price quote 8,000 to 20,000 bucks monthly for multi‑channel support. Venture consultancies can exceed 30,000 dollars monthly, specifically when they include dev resources or movement support.
Project based search engine optimization Consulting, such as a technical audit with prioritized suggestions and execution assistance, usually lands between 12,000 and 40,000 bucks relying on website complexity. Digital PR retainers vary widely. For reoccuring campaigns that go for regional and nationwide placements, anticipate 7,000 to 15,000 dollars monthly, in some cases much more if they own innovative and data production.
These are ballparks, not rules. The actual examination is range clearness. Press for a declaration of job that specifies deliverables and departure standards: variety of material pieces and their purpose, public relations campaigns per quarter, certain technological fixes with owner assignments, and reporting cadence tied to your company metrics.
